>I have subscribed to a newsgroup called hwfn.gardening. There haven't
>been any articles posted since I recently started using Yarn, so this
>newsgroup does not show up in my list of groups. How can I call up
>hwfn.gardening from within Yarn so I can post a message.

Use the NEWGROUP command to create the new newsgroup (if you haven't
already).

Then start up Yarn and move the selection bar to where you want the
newsgroup to appear in your newsgroup list and press INSERT... a list
will pop up of all the newsgroups in your 'active' list which aren't
currently in your 'newsrc' file. (In other words, all groups you have
either DELeted from your list, or added with NEWGROUP but haven't got any
news articles yet). Select the hwfn.gardening...
